5 Ways to Style a TV Wall with a Fireplace Mantel

The fireplace mantel is a focal point in many living rooms, and it's only natural to want to make the most of it. If you have a TV on your living room wall, there are a few different ways you can style it to create a cohesive and stylish look.

Here are five of our favorite ideas:

  1. Use a floating TV stand. A floating TV stand is a great way to create a clean and modern look. It will also help to free up space on the mantel, so you can add other decorative elements.
  2. Mount the TV on the wall. If you have a large TV, mounting it on the wall can be a great way to make it the focal point of the room. You can also use a wall-mount bracket that allows you to swivel the TV, so you can easily watch it from different angles.
  3. Add a media console. A media console is a great way to add storage and organization to your living room. You can use it to store your TV, DVD player, Blu-ray player, and other media devices. You can also use it to display your favorite books, photos, and other decorative items.
  4. Use built-in shelves. If you have a fireplace mantel that is deep enough, you can consider adding built-in shelves. This is a great way to display your favorite books, photos, and other decorative items. You can also use the shelves to store your TV, DVD player, Blu-ray player, and other media devices.
  5. Use a decorative fireplace screen. A decorative fireplace screen can be a great way to add a touch of style to your fireplace mantel. You can choose a screen that matches the style of your living room, or you can opt for a more unique piece that will stand out.

No matter which option you choose, make sure to style your TV wall with a fireplace mantel in a way that reflects your personal style. Here are a few tips to help you get started:

  • Choose a color palette that coordinates with the rest of your living room. If you have a lot of neutral colors in your living room, you can add some pops of color with your TV wall décor. If you have a more colorful living room, you can choose a more neutral color palette for your TV wall décor.
  • Mix and match different textures and materials. A mix of different textures and materials can help to create a more interesting and visually appealing look. For example, you could use a wooden TV stand, a metal media console, and a glass-fronted bookcase.
  • Don't be afraid to add personal touches. Your TV wall décor should reflect your personality and interests. Add photos, books, and other items that you love to create a space that you'll enjoy spending time in.

Step 1: Choose the Right Location for Your TV Wall

The first step is to choose the right location for your TV wall. You want to make sure that the TV is in a central location where everyone can easily see it. However, you also want to make sure that the TV isn't blocking any windows or doorways.

If you have a large living room, you may have the option of placing your TV on a stand in the center of the room. However, if your living room is small, you may need to mount your TV on the wall.

When choosing a location for your TV wall, keep in mind the following factors:

  • The size of your TV. You need to make sure that the TV is large enough to be seen from anywhere in the room. However, you also don't want to overcrowd the space with a TV that's too big.
  • The layout of your room. You want to make sure that the TV doesn't block any windows or doorways.
  • Your personal preferences. Ultimately, the best location for your TV is the one that you feel most comfortable with.

Step 2: Choose the Right TV Wall Mount

If you're mounting your TV on the wall, you'll need to choose the right TV wall mount. There are a variety of different TV wall mounts available, so it's important to choose one that's compatible with your TV and your wall.

When choosing a TV wall mount, keep the following factors in mind:

  • The weight of your TV. The TV wall mount needs to be able to support the weight of your TV.
  • The size of your TV. The TV wall mount needs to be able to accommodate the size of your TV.
  • The type of wall you have. You need to choose a TV wall mount that's compatible with the type of wall you have.

Step 3: Choose the Right TV Stand

If you're placing your TV on a stand, you'll need to choose the right TV stand. There are a variety of different TV stands available, so it's important to choose one that's compatible with your TV and your decor.
